the logic of selecting files has been extended! From now on selecting file will put the files into a transfer queue, which is shown on the bottom panel. When a file is selected the file is added to the queue with a destination path, which is the **current other explorer path at the moment of selection. It is possible to navigate to the transfer queue by using `P` and pressing `ENTER` on a file will remove it from the transfer queue.Other commands will work as well on the transfer queue, like `COPY`, `MOVE`, `DELETE`, `RENAME`. closes #132
